Data?1607533214
C# Developer @ Emergn

Description

We are Emergn. We are a different type of services company. We are passionate about helping companies build better products. Our work is complex.

Helping our customers solve their hardest problems, in order that they can build better products, is both stimulating and challenging. To serve our clients well, we are building a diverse and talented, global team, who focus on supporting their colleagues, delighting our clients, and upholding the Emergn Way with pride.

In return, we are focused on providing our people with interesting and meaningful work, in an environment where they feel respected, appreciated, and rewarded for their contributions. We are currently seeking a .NET (+Delphi) developer to join the team on an exciting and challenging client engagement.  

 

 

What you will be doing:

 

Working with Business to understand requirements;

Delivery of software using DevOps mentality;

Assisting with automated quality assurance;

Prioritization of project scope/incidents;

Mentoring junior members in a small team.

 

What we are looking for:

 

Good communication skills;

Worked on large-scale projects (70+ solutions with a lot of projects);

Own initiative and eagerness to learn and ask questions;

Resilience to face problems and solve them;

Agile development process experience – Kanban or SCRUM;

Metrics-driven mentality.

 

Technical aspects of the role:

 

C#, .NET Framework 4.5+ ;

WinForms (MVVM pattern), WCF services;

Unit Testing (Moq; RhinoMocks; MS VS UnitTest framework);

 

Good to have:

Experience with CI/CD pipelines (we use Azure DevOps)

 

Delphi

COM ActiveX Delphi UI (VCL) Syntax Variant types (especially OLE-compatible) RAD Studio

 

Database

MSSQL 2012+ Both DDL & DML (with complex JOINs and CTEs)understanding different types of indexes and constraints stored procedures FunctionsViews

Working environment and benefits:

 

Competitive salary (will be discussed with successful candidates); 

A permanent contract for full-time employment; 

Have social security and benefits (including health insurance, additional and paid vacation days, etc.) and lots of other great benefits;

Investment in your growth, by helping you learn and apply our own Value, Flow, and Quality practices and principles to deliver the right outcomes, by changing the way people and companies work, forever; 

Room for professional and career growth; 

Flexible working schedule; 

Friendly dynamic international Agile team environment for active knowledge sharing and working with other experts across the globe;

Training programs; Opportunity to travel to professional conferences, external courses, and seminars.

 

 

Are you forward-thinking, ambitious, and have an intellectually curious mind, that aspires to improve the way people and companies work, forever? If yes, then we want to speak with you. Don't be confused and contact [email protected]

 

We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, colour,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.